  1. Precision That Pays Off

Modern CNC spindles are engineered for tight tolerances and flawless precision. This is especially important in industries like aerospace, die-mould, and automotive, where even a 10-micron deviation can lead to rejections. Our built-in motor spindles are designed for ultra-precision applications where stability and accuracy matter most.

 

  1. Faster Material Removal

Time is money. The higher the spindle speed and torque, the faster your material removal rate. Direct-driven spindles and air-cooled Hiteco spindles offer the RPMs needed for high-speed operations without compromising tool life.

 

  1. Extended Machine Life

A good spindle protects your machine. Proper vibration damping, balance, and thermal stability in our water-cooled spindles ensure the main structure of your VMC or HMC remains in top shape for years.

 

  1. Superior Surface Finish

With the right spindle, especially a belt-driven or built-in spindle, you can achieve mirror-like finishes on metals, composites, and plastics. This reduces or even eliminates the need for secondary processes like polishing or grinding.

 

  1. Versatility Across Materials

Different materials require different spindle characteristics. Our product range—from turning spindles for tough metals to air-cooled spindles for high-speed light-duty machining—covers the entire spectrum.

 

  1. Thermal Control = Dimensional Accuracy

Heat generation is a big issue in continuous machining. Our Kuvam water-cooled spindle ensures the temperature remains under control even during long production cycles, which directly helps in maintaining part accuracy.

 

  1. Lower Maintenance Downtime

Spindles designed for reliability need less frequent repairs. Our belt-driven spindles are built with robust components and sealed bearings for extended life and easier maintenance.

 

  1. Ideal for Automation

Whether you’re running a robotic cell or just want to avoid tool change delays, Hiteco spindles with ATC compatibility and high-speed rotation are ideal for automated lines and smart factories.

 

  1. Consistency in Long Production Runs

For batch production, consistency is key. A direct-driven spindle offers constant torque at different speeds, ensuring each part in your batch is machined to the same standard.

 

  1. Compact Design, High Power

Space is often a constraint, especially in retrofitting older machines. Our built-in motor spindles deliver high RPM and torque in a compact form factor, helping you upgrade without redesigning your entire machine.

 

  1. Energy Efficient Operation

Energy savings are not just eco-friendly—they’re cost-saving too. Spindles with built-in motors and air-cooling systems reduce unnecessary power loss, resulting in better energy efficiency.

 

  1. Enhanced Tool Life

High-quality spindles reduce vibrations and ensure better chip evacuation, both of which help extend the life of your cutting tools. That’s a direct saving on consumables.

 

  1. Reduced Noise and Vibration

Machining shouldn’t feel like you’re standing next to a diesel generator. Our water-cooled and direct-driven spindles are engineered to run quietly and with minimal vibrations, making for a more operator-friendly workspace.

 

  1. Wide Speed Range

From heavy-duty roughing to ultra-fine finishing, a spindle with a wide speed range gives you unmatched flexibility. Our belt-driven spindles can be easily tuned for low or high RPM based on the application.

 

  1. Long-Term ROI

Let’s face it: investing in a spindle isn’t just about today’s performance—it’s about building a future-ready machine shop. With less downtime, higher productivity, and better quality output, our spindles offer strong long-term return on investment.

 

Which Spindle is Right for You?

At Kuvam Technologies, we help you choose the perfect spindle solution based on your machine configuration, material type, and production goals.

Here’s a quick overview of our spindle offerings:

Spindle TypeBest For
Belt-Driven SpindleGeneral-purpose machining, cost-effective, reliable
Direct-Driven SpindleHigh-speed precision machining, low vibration
Built-in Motor SpindleCompact machines, tight tolerance parts, energy-efficient operations
CNC Turning SpindleTurning operations, multitasking lathes, rotary applications
Hiteco Air-Cooled SpindleHigh RPM jobs, wood, aluminium, plastic, and light-duty components
Kuvam Water-Cooled SpindleHeavy-duty metal cutting, temperature-sensitive jobs, long cycle times
